Simple Slide Show is now open source
I’ve taken that old Simple Slide Show program I wrote years ago and given it a bit of a brush-up. I also changed the licensing so it is open source.
As a bonus, I have added a new feature to allow you to customise the colour and font used in the image captions.
You could use the source code from this to make your own more fully-featured slide show application, or just use it as example code for writing whatever. I hope you find it useful.
